Motivation
[edit]This would be useful for roads and other linear features, for which coordinate location (P625) is not very useful due to its single value constraint. Jc86035 (talk) 14:12, 15 August 2018 (UTC)
Discussion
[edit]- It didn't occur to me that this could be done as a qualifier to terminus (P559), although that doesn't really work for e.g. roads with dead ends. Jc86035 (talk) 17:45, 15 August 2018 (UTC)
- Support David (talk) 09:18, 16 August 2018 (UTC)
- Hmm, I think using terminus (P559) is better - if there's nothing at the end of the road, you could still put in a novalue as value and coordinate location as qualifier. ArthurPSmith (talk) 13:54, 16 August 2018 (UTC)
